Trump spent months talking about taking control of Greenland.
Europe just answered.
The EU announced a new €200 MILLION ($232 million) investment package for Greenland covering housing, energy, internet connectivity, education, fisheries and other development. It also proposed more than doubling longer-term EU support to €530 million for 2028–2034.
And the message wasn't subtle:
“Greenland's future is for the people of Greenland and Denmark to decide. No one else.”
At the same time, roughly 400 personnel from 10 NATO countries have begun Arctic Shield 2026 military exercises in Greenland.
